ubuntu

SELinux如何防止Ubuntu漏洞

小樊
40
2025-05-07 21:10:22
栏目: 网络安全

SELinux(Security-Enhanced Linux)是一种基于强制访问控制(MAC)的安全模块,旨在保护操作系统和应用程序免受各种威胁和攻击。然而,需要澄清的是,SELinux并不是Ubuntu默认的安全模块。Ubuntu默认使用AppArmor作为其安全模块,而不是SELinux。尽管如此,如果你确实需要在Ubuntu上启用SELinux,以下是一些基本步骤和概念,说明如何配置和使用SELinux来增强系统的安全性。

SELinux的工作模式

SELinux在Ubuntu上的安装和配置

  1. 安装SELinux相关包
sudo apt update
sudo apt install selinux-basics selinux-policy-default selinux-utils
  1. 启用SELinux
sudo selinux-activate
  1. 检查SELinux状态
sestatus
  1. 配置SELinux策略:可以使用semanagesetsebool等工具来配置SELinux策略。

SELinux如何保护系统安全

请注意,虽然SELinux提供了强大的安全保护,但在Ubuntu上默认并不启用SELinux,因为它可能会与某些Ubuntu特性不兼容。如果需要在Ubuntu上使用SELinux,建议详细研究并谨慎配置,以确保系统的稳定性和兼容性。对于大多数用户来说,Ubuntu默认的安全措施,如AppArmor和文件权限管理,已经足够满足日常的安全需求。

0
看了该问题的人还看了